ActionScript 3.0 编程入门教程:从零开始创建交互式动画185


大家好,我是你们的中文知识博主!今天我们要一起学习ActionScript 3.0 (AS3),一种强大的脚本语言,广泛应用于Adobe Flash平台以及其他交互式媒体环境中。虽然Flash Player的时代已经过去,但AS3作为一种面向对象的编程语言,其强大的功能仍然在游戏开发、富互联网应用(RIA)以及其他需要动态交互内容的领域中发挥着作用。本教程将带你从零开始,逐步掌握AS3的基础知识,最终能够创建你自己的交互式动画和应用程序。

一、ActionScript 3.0 的基础知识

AS3 是一种基于ECMAScript规范的编程语言,这意味着它与JavaScript在语法上有很多相似之处,这使得学习曲线相对平缓。如果你有其他编程语言的基础,学习AS3会更加容易。 让我们先从最基础的开始:

1. 变量声明: 在 AS3 中,使用 `var` 关键字声明变量。例如:var myVariable:String = "Hello, world!";
var myNumber:Number = 10;
var myBoolean:Boolean = true;

这三行代码分别声明了一个字符串变量、一个数字变量和一个布尔变量。注意冒号后面指定了变量的数据类型,这有助于提高代码的可读性和可维护性。 AS3 是强类型语言,这意味着变量必须拥有明确的类型。

2. 数据类型: AS3 支持多种数据类型,包括:
Number: 表示数字,包括整数和小数。
String: 表示字符串,用双引号或单引号括起来。
Boolean: 表示布尔值,只有 true 和 false 两种。
Array: 表示数组,用于存储多个值。
Object: 表示对象,是 AS3 中最重要的数据类型之一。
Null: 表示空值。
Undefined: 表示未定义的值。

3. 运算符: AS3 支持常见的算术运算符(+、-、*、/、%)、比较运算符(==、!=、>、=、

2025-05-26


上一篇:比特币脚本语言的简单与复杂:浅析其设计与局限

下一篇:C语言在嵌入式系统中的应用与脚本化编程